OFFER REJECTED

COMPETITION FOR TRANSPORT AEROPLANES United Press Association—By Electric Telegraph—Copyright (Received May 1, 7.15 p.m.) LONDON, May 1. The aviation writer of The Daily Telegraph,” referring to the Air Ministry’s £25,000 prize says: In its present form the aircraft industry has rejected the offer. There have been no entries. The prize must be much bigger and the plans altered or there will be no competition. The Air Ministry offered a prize of £25,000 for the best transport machine produced by any United Kingdom firm, within a stated period and complying with certain requirements.
